About qasper

qasper is an MCP (Model Context Protocol) server published by qasperai in the official MCP registry, listed under Autonomous Agents on Loomal. Discover and book businesses via AI agents.

qasper runs as a hosted remote over streamable-http — MCP clients connect directly to its endpoint, with nothing to install locally. It also ships as an npm package (@qasperai/mcp-server), so any MCP client that can launch a local process can run it.

Development happens in the open at github.com/qasperai/mcp-server.

Use qasper with your agent

Claude Code · one command
claude mcp add --transport http qasper https://qasper.ai/mcp
Claude Desktop, Cursor & other MCP clients · config
{
  "mcpServers": {
    "qasper": {
      "url": "https://qasper.ai/mcp"
    }
  }
}
